In the winter months, low
relative humidity (RH) levels play a large role in
ones health. We commonly oversee the association
between RH and the discomfort or health problems we
experience at work with low relative humidity. A few
symptoms such as dry nasal passage, dry or itchy skin,
sore throat and respiratory problems can be relieved
with the addition of humidification.
Build up of static electricity is an obvious sign
of low humidity levels within the office. When humidity
levels are optimum, static discharge is greatly reduced.
